body{--bl-dark-blue:#1b4561;--bl-light-blue:#5197f8;--bl-dark-green:#4daa6c;--bl-light-green:#dae9da;--bl-light-gray:#e6ebf0;--bl-dark-gray:#282828;--font-stack-body:Inter,Arial;--bankid-color:#183e4f}.btn-bankid{background-color:var(--bankid-color)!important;color:#fff!important}.faded{opacity:.8}.limit-col-width{max-width:20em}.flex-item-50{max-height:40vh}.table-container{border:1px solid #dee2e6;border-radius:.375rem;position:relative}@media (max-width:768px){.table-container{margin-left:calc(var(--bs-gutter-x, .75rem) * -1);margin-right:calc(var(--bs-gutter-x, .75rem) * -1);border-left:none;border-right:none;border-radius:0}.table-container thead th:first-child{border-left:none;border-top-left-radius:0}.table-container thead th:last-child{border-right:none;border-top-right-radius:0}}.table-container table{margin-bottom:0;border-collapse:separate;border-spacing:0;width:100%}:root{--header-height:110px;--sticky-padding:1rem}@media (min-width:768px){:root{--header-height:140px}}.table-container thead{position:-webkit-sticky;position:sticky;top:calc(var(--header-height) + var(--sticky-padding));z-index:100;overflow:visible;background-color:#f8f9fa}.table-container thead:before{content:"";position:absolute;top:calc(var(--sticky-padding) * -1);left:0;right:0;height:var(--sticky-padding);background-color:#fff}.table-container thead th{background-color:#f8f9fa;border-bottom:2px solid #dee2e6;font-weight:600;font-size:.8125rem;letter-spacing:.01em;padding:.875rem .75rem;vertical-align:middle;border-top:1px solid #dee2e6}.table-container thead th:first-child{border-left:1px solid #dee2e6;border-top-left-radius:.375rem}.table-container thead th:last-child{border-right:1px solid #dee2e6;border-top-right-radius:.375rem}.table-container .table-hover tbody tr:hover{background-color:rgba(0,0,0,.075)}.custom-dropdown{position:relative;display:inline-block}.custom-dropdown-menu{position:fixed;min-width:120px;background:#fff;border:1px solid rgba(0,0,0,.15);border-radius:.375rem;box-shadow:0 .5rem 1rem rgba(0,0,0,.15);padding:.5rem 0;z-index:1060;margin:0}.custom-dropdown-item{display:block;width:100%;padding:.375rem 1rem;clear:both;font-weight:400;color:#212529;text-align:left;text-decoration:none;white-space:nowrap;background-color:transparent;border:0;font-size:.875rem;cursor:pointer}.custom-dropdown-item:hover{background-color:#f8f9fa;color:#1e2125}.custom-dropdown-item:active{background-color:#e9ecef;color:#1e2125}.calendly-overlay div:empty{display:block}@media (max-width:480px){.bl-container{--bs-gutter-x:0!important}}@media (min-width:992px){.vh-100-lg-off{height:100%!important}.bl-rounded-lg{border-radius:1.5rem}.bl-img{max-width:90%!important}}.modal-pause,.modal-termination{z-index:1050!important}.modal-backdrop-pause,.modal-backdrop-termination{z-index:1040!important}.toast-error{z-index:1070!important}